I've been hoping for an animated movie from Kevin Smith since the Clerks cartoon first aired. This isn't it. It looks like garbage, seriously, if it was a 2-5 minute youtube video it would be acceptable to be this badly animated. Kevin needs to get over his "I smoke weed now so everything is the best thing ever" bullshit and start writing things that are actually funny again. He has consistently gotten worse over the last few years. Everything is dumbed down even more than it was. Jay used to be the stand-out idiot in his movies, now everyone is just as dumb. Dude seems to be comfortable being a lazy writer and recycling the same gags over and over again but the guy who made Clerks wouldn't respect the current hack using the name Kevin Smith.
I honestly rate "Jay and Silent Bob Strikes Back" as one of the funniest movies. But this... man I dunno what's up. It's just not funny. None of the plot, gags, situations or lines are funny, Nothing is original. I believe it takes genius to make stupid things funny. It's really lacking here. But enough on the content. What about the animation? Well it's awful. Badly drawn, no style. Not in a funny way like South Park. Badly animated, but not in an aesthetic way like TV-anime where frames are dropped and motion is reduced to the bare minimum using ingenious methods. No, it's just really poor. The highlight of Kevin Smith's Comedy Writing has to be Jay & Silent Bob Strike Back. This movie split my sides from beginning to end.
This latest effort, looks like a hash and rehash.
Back in 2001, pot humor was fresh and edgy. Nowadays with 26 states having some legal medical pot on their books and a rapid number of states getting ready to legalize, it's so ho hum now. Time for a new shtick.
The villains. Ugh. The villains. Puerile stuff. Somebody needs to explain to Kevin Smith that he's a bit over-fixated on Dick jokes & cum humor. He comes off as a 12 year old who just discovered his first wet dream.
There are too many in-jokes that are obviously derived from his podcasts to be of much entertainment value to me. Honestly, I tried listening to a couple of the podcasts and found them to be, voilà, a lot of Dick jokes and pot humor. It gets old fast, as did this cartoon.
The animation quality is what you'd expect for $69K.

- WissenswertesKevin Smith wrote the script for the original comic book "Bluntman & Chronic" as a spin-off for the "Jay and Silent Bob Strike Back" movie. He adapted it into a screenplay for this film. Even the same art style was used for the film.
